A Dynamic Clock Switch for Automotive System on Chip

One of the key-points in system on chip (SoC) design is to have the proper clock oscillator. Currently the most used are RC and quartz oscillators. They feature different characteristics in terms of performance, power consumption and cost, both oscillators have their own advantages and drawbacks. Sometimes SoC design would benefit to have both solutions in order to best cope with all requirements. This calls for an integrated architecture to dynamically switch between the two clock signals. In this paper we present a new parametric architecture able to handle a generic number of clock signals allowing the dynamic switch from one clock to the other. The detailed structure is here shown and an accurate timing analysis is also presented to prove its robustness and the absence of glitch on output clock signal. FPGA and 0.35 mum CMOS implementations are presented for an automotive SoC design.

[1]  O. Sokolov,et al.  High-precision IC quartz oscillator , 1996 .

[2]  T. O'Shaughnessy A CMOS, self calibrating, 100 MHz RC-oscillator for ASIC applications , 1995, Proceedings of Eighth International Application Specific Integrated Circuits Conference.